Twisted Pair Cable Suits Internal LVD SCSI Apps

Sept. 1, 1998

A new line of mass termination Twist "N" Flat cables are available and designed for next-generation "Ultra 2" internal LVD SCSI application linking SCSI drives and controllers. The LVD line has fully laminated twisted pair sections, offering increased levels of impedance and skew stability, and -38 dB near end crosstalk isolation at 40 MHz. Differential impedance ranges from 110 to 120 ohms, depending on construction. Drives can be spaced anywhere along the cable length, with a minimum twist length of 3.5".
